Card readings over the telephone are conducted much the same fashion that card readings face to face are conducted. A querent (caller) will call into a reader, and the reader will ask the caller to concentrate on a question that he or she wants answered or clarified. The card reader then shuffles the cards and lays them out in a particular pattern. Preferred patterns include a single card studying, a three card understanding, and a Celtic Cross studying, which is a deciphering of 10 disparate cards. The card reader will examine the symbolism in each card, in addition to the card position to conclude what the cards convey.

One of the more common means of stating fortunes and offering insights into the history and future is the tarot. Tarot cards premier originated in Italy in the fundamental half of the fifteenth century as a card game, used purely for recreation. This early game was something like the prevalent game of Bridge. The use of tarot cards for divination is early recorded in the early 1700s and by the end of the 18th century; changes were made to tarot cards to make them more good for divination and esoteric meanings. Originally, tarot cards had no connection to the occult, and this link is a more modern one than the cards themselves. The specifics of the recent cards, originated for esoteric purposes, demonstrate their basis in the 19th century.
The present tarot deck is separated into what is commonly called the major arcana or trump cards and minor arcane or suits of cards. The trump cards or major arcana consist of twenty two cards, all without suits. These include the Fool, the Magician, the Empress, Justice, the Wheel of Fortune and others. The minor arcana consists of four suits of cards; swords, staves, cups and coins. Today, staves are time and again labeled wands, but rods or batons are seen as well. Coins may be named disks or pentacles in some tarot decks.
